STRATFORD-UPON-AVON

SP2054 SWAN'S NEST LANE, Bridgetown 604-1/6/293 (North West side) 03/03/89 Stone Cottage

GV II

House. Early C19, rear and right return walls rebuilt c1990. Coursed squared stone; slate roof with brick end stacks. 2 storeys; symmetrical 3-window range. Platt band over ground floor and 1st floor sill band; wide eaves. Entrance has C20 glazed porch and glazed door. Windows have flat arches with keys over 2-light small-paned horizontally sliding sashes, central 1st floor blind window. Lean-to outshuts to each end with straight parapets, that to right with small casement window. Rear wall is blind. A rare example of a stone cottage in Stratford. Included for group value.
